This cable is for plugging a 9v battery into a typical guitar pedal with standard center-negative. I prefer to run my pedals on battery power than AC. I never install and leave a battery in my pedals. I'm not suggesting using these for any long-term solution. Rather, I primarily use it when I just want to run 1 or 2 pedals (you can use a power distribution cable). I'm not a fan of 9v batteries because they're expensive and don't last long enough to justify their price or environmental impact which is why I use a rechargeable. For my few active basses that use very little juice, I like carbon batteries as they safer than alkalines.Tangent alert: Another use I have for this is to power a Hotone Nano Legacy amp. Yes, secret. While they come with 18 volt adapters, they can be operated at 9v. They will not play as loudly and will have less clean headroom when powering a speaker cabinet. It's a great option for portable headphone use. I've actually found a solution for this particular use that's even better.Look at B078NK9GS2. NOTE: to use this with the Nano amp or a pedal(s), you will need a reverse polarity cable as it's center-positive. It's also the same dimension as the Nano amp so it looks great together. I'll post a review for that later with a photo. I keep these filled with Eneloops and can power several pedals at once.

Incorrectly manufactured product will burst your battery into flames.
The negative and positive wires were connected to the wrong connectors for a 9V battery. The positive wire was connected to the male head and the negative was connected to the female. This is also a danger to the users of this product. When a user connects the battery to the product while plugged in and waits for it to work without realizing the product is manufactured incorrectly, the battery can and will burst into flames eventually.
